Olive Oil Rose Cake 
Ingredients:
For the cake
1 3/4 cup flour
3/4 cup olive oil
1 cup white sugar
3 eggs room temperature
1/2 tsp baking powder
1/2 tsp baking soda
1 tbsp rose water 
3 tbsp oat milk 

For the glaze-
1/4 cup lemon juice
3/4 cup white sugar
1/4 cup powder sugar
1/2 tsp vanilla 
1/2 tsp almond extract

Directions:
1.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ees.
2. With an electric mixer, combine the eggs, sugar, milk, and olive oil. 
3. Beat in the all purpose flour, baking powder, and baking soda. Combine until ingredients reach a cake batter consistency.
4. Add the cake batter to a round baking pan lined with parchment paper and bake for 40 minutes at 350 degrees.
5. While the cake is baking, whisk together the glaze ingredients. 
6. Once the cake is done baking, pour the glaze on top on and let sit for at least 30 minutes before serving. 
7. Remove from pan and garnish with fresh strawberries and flower buds.
